Webb31 jan. 2015 · IBS is the most common disorder diagnosed by gastroenterologists and accounts for up to 12% of total visits to primary care providers [ 4 ]. It can affect people of all ages but is more likely to occur between 20 and 45 years of age. More women suffer from this disorder with an incidence ratio of 2 : 1 between females and males [ 6 ]. Webb17 mars 2024 · The ENS: An opportunity for therapy. The ENS-brain connection explains the effectiveness of antidepressants and mind-body therapies such as hypnotherapy and c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T) for bowel disorders such as IBS. Essentially, the two brains ‘talk’ to each other and psychological treatments can target both at once.
